html, body {	margin: 0;	padding: 0;}body {/*	background: #121f81 url(/site/images/bg_body.gif) top center repeat-y; */	background: #212A6F url(/site/images/bg_body.gif) top center repeat-y;	color: #000;	text-align: center;	font-size: 12px;}* {	font-family: Verdana, Arial, sans-serif;}h1 {	font-size: 18px;	margin: 0 0 15px 0;	color: #121f81;}h2 {	font-size: 14px;}h3 {	font-size: 12px;}h4 {	font-size: 18px;	margin: 0 0 15px 0;	color: #000;}p {	margin: 0 0 10px 0;	line-height: 16px;}em {	color: #121f81;}a {/*	color: #121f81; */	color: #000;}input, textarea {	font-size: 12px;}a img {	border: none;}.reset {	clear: both;	display: block;	font-size: 1px;	margin: 0px;	line-height: 1px;	height: 1px;	margin: 0 0 -1px 0;}#inet_document {	width: 760px;	margin: 0 auto;	padding: 0;	text-align: left;}#inet_container {	background: #fff url(../images/bg_main.gif) top left repeat-y;}/* IE/Win only \*/* html #inet_container {	height: 1%;}/*---*//* ---- Header ----*/#inet_header {	position: relative;	background: url(../images/menu-bg.gif) left top no-repeat;	height: 39px;	overflow:hidden;}#inet_flash {	width:761px;	height:200px;	background: transparent url(/site/images/flash-bg.gif) left top no-repeat;}#inet_logo {	position: absolute;	top: 15px;	left: 10px;	width: 248px;	height: 39px;	overflow:hidden;	/*background: transparent url(/site/images/logo_print2.gif) top left no-repeat;*/}#inet_logo img {	display: none;}#inet_logo a {	display: block;	width: 248px;	height: 39px;}#inet_footer {	background: #2B2C5A url(/site/images/bg_footer.gif) top left no-repeat;	/*padding: 50px 0 20px 0;*/	padding: 45px 10px 10px 0;	color: #fff;}#inet_logo_dantruck {	text-align: right;}#inet_bar {	height:30px;	text-align:right;	background: transparent url(/site/images/bar.gif) left top no-repeat;	border-bottom:1px solid #FFF;}#inet_bar img{	padding: 0 3px 0 3px;}#inet_bar .content {	padding:6px 10px 0 0;}#inet_footer table#inet_address {	font-size: 10px;	width: 750px;	margin: 0 10px 0 0;	padding: 0;	border: none;	border-collapse: collapse;}#inet_footer table#inet_address td {	margin: 0;	text-align: right;	vertical-align: bottom;	color: #fff;}#inet_footer a {	color: #fff;	text-decoration: none;}#inet_footer a:hover {	text-decoration: underline;}#inet_icon a {	color: #999;	text-decoration: none;}#inet_icon a:hover {	text-decoration: underline;}#inet_language {	position: absolute;	right: 9px;	top: 48px;/*	top: 65px;	left: 20px; */	z-index: 2;}/* \*/* html #inet_language {	display: none;}/*---*/head+body #inet_langugage {	height: 10px;	width: 20px;	background: #fee;}/* IE/Win only: bg bug fix \*/* html #inet_language {	height: 1%;	display: block;}/*---*//*** MIN HEIGHT HACK ***//* IE/Win only \*/* html #inet_main {	padding: 40px 20px 20px 142px;}* html #inet_main .inet_content {	height: 150px;}* html #inet_main .inet_content .inet_content {	height: auto;}/*---*/head+body #inet_main {	padding: 190px 20px 20px 142px;	min-height: 1px;}head+body #inet_main > .inet_content {	margin: -150px 0 0 0;}/*** --- ***/#inet_offers {	margin: 20px 0;}#inet_prodlist h2, #inet_offers h2 {	clear: both;	background: #ddd;	padding: 2px 10px;}#inet_fp_offers {	margin: 20px 0 0 0;}#inet_fp_offers table {	border: none;	border-collapse: collapse;	margin: 0;	padding: 0;}#inet_fp_offers td.inet_preview_item {	width: 149px;	margin: 0;	padding: 0;	vertical-align: top;}#inet_fp_offers td.inet_preview_item .content {	border: 1px solid #2B2C5A;	margin: 0 5px 6px 0;	/*cursor: pointer;*/}#inet_fp_offers h2 {	margin: 0;	padding: 2px 8px;	background: #ddd;/*	border-top: 1px solid #2B2C5A;	border-right: 1px solid #2B2C5A;	border-left: 1px solid #2b2c5a; */	font-size: 11px;}#inet_fp_offers .inet_type {	padding: 2px 8px 0 8px;	font-size: 10px;/*	border-right: 1px solid #2B2C5A;	border-left: 1px solid #2B2C5A; */}#inet_fp_offers .inet_capacity {	padding: 0 8px;	font-size: 10px;	white-space: nowrap;/*	border-right: 1px solid #2B2C5A;	border-left: 1px solid #2B2C5A; */}#inet_fp_offers .inet_special {/*	border-right: 1px solid #2b2c5a;	border-left: 1px solid #2b2c5a; */	padding: 5px 8px 0 8px;	font-size: 10px;	font-weight: bold;	letter-spacing: 2px;}#inet_fp_offers .inet_price {	padding: 2px 8px;/*	border-right: 1px solid #2B2C5A;	border-left: 1px solid #2B2C5A; */	background: #2b2c5a;	color: #FBBF29;	font-size: 11px;}#inet_fp_offers .inet_listprice {	margin: 4px 0 0 0;	padding: 0 10px;	font-size: 10px;}#inet_fp_offers .inet_preview_img {/*	display: block; *//*	padding: 10px 0; */	text-align: center/*	border-right: 1px solid #2B2C5A;	border-left: 1px solid #2B2C5A; */}#inet_fp_offers .inet_preview_img img {	display: block;	margin: 0 5px;}#inet_fp_offers .inet_preview_item .inet_content {	margin: 0 10px 0 0;	cursor: pointer;}div.inet_preview_item {	width: 180px;	margin: 0 0 25px 0;	min-height: 1px;	float: left;}.inet_preview_item .inet_content {	margin: 0 10px;}.inet_preview_img {	padding: 10px 0;}.inet_preview_item a {	text-decoration: none;	color: #000;}.inet_preview_item h3 {	margin: 0 0 10px 0;}.inet_offer_price {	margin: 10px 0;}.inet_offer_desc {	margin: 0 0 10px 0;}/**************//**** IMGS ****/#inet_imgs {	margin: 0 0 10px 0;}#inet_imgs .inet_img_item {	width: 260px;	float: left;}#img_content_2 {	float: right;	width: 250px;}#img_content_2 .inet_img_item{	margin: 0 0 10px 0;}#img_content_4 {	float: right;	width: 270px;}#img_content_4 .inet_img_item{	margin: 0 0 0px 4px;	float: right;	height: 100px;}#img_content_4 .inet_img_item img{	border: 1px solid #ccc;}table.inet_para_50 td .inet_img_item {	margin: 0;}/**** IMGS ****//**************//**************//**** MENU ****/.menu_top_on0, .menu_top_off0,.menu_top_on1,.menu_top_off1,.menu_sub_on, .menu_sub_off {	text-decoration: none;	color: #000;	font-family: Arial, Verdana, sans-serif;	font-size: 11px;}.menu_top_on0, .menu_top_off0 {	text-transform: uppercase;	padding: 1px;	margin: 0;	color: #fff;}.menu_top_off0 a,.menu_top_on0 a {	margin: 0;}.menu_sub_on, .menu_sub_off {	padding: 2px 8px 2px 8px;	margin: 0;}.menu_sub_on .menu_sub_on,.menu_sub_off .menu_sub_off {	padding: 0;	margin: 0;}.menu_sub_off a,.menu_sub_on a {	margin: 0;	padding: 0;}.menu_top_on1, .menu_top_off1 {	text-transform: uppercase;	padding: 2px 8px 2px 6px;	margin: 0;}.menu_top_off1 a,.menu_top_on1 a {	margin: 0;}/**** MENU ****//**************//****************//**** SEARCH ****/.inet_inp_search {	border: 1px solid #959494;	margin: 0 8px 0 0;}.inet_inp_but {	border: 1px solid #959494;}#inet_search_message {	font-weight: bold;	margin: 0 0 15px 0;}.inet_search_result {	padding: 0 0 8px 0;	border-bottom: 1px solid #ccc;	margin:  0 0 8px 0;}/* IE/Win only: missing border bug fix \*/* html .inet_search_result {	height: 1%;}/*---*/#inet_search_pages {	margin: 20px 0 0 0;}#inet_search_pages table {	margin: 0;	padding: 0;	border: none;	border-collapse: collapse;}#inet_search_pages td {	margin: 0;	padding: 0 10px 0 0;	text-align: left;}/**** SEARCH ****//****************//**************//**** NEWS ****/#inet_news {	width: 163px;	float: right;}#inet_news_content {	margin: 5px 5px 0 15px;	padding: 0px 8px 10px 8px;	border: 1px solid #000;	font-size: 10px;}body.i_templ_5 #inet_news {	width: 150px;}body.i_templ_5 #inet_news_content {	margin-left: 5px;}body.i_templ_5 #txt {	margin-right: 150px;}#inet_news_content h2 {	margin: 10px 0 3px 0;	font-size: 11px;}.inet_more a {	text-decoration: none;}/**** NEWS ****//****************//**************//**** PROD ****/table.inet_prodspecs {	width: 252px;	margin: 0;	padding: 0;	border: none;	border-collapse: collapse;	font-size: 10px;}table.inet_prodspecs th,table.inet_prodspecs td {	margin: 0;	vertical-align: top;	text-align: left;	background: #ececec;}table.inet_prodspecs td {	padding: 2px 5px 2px 0;	white-space: nowrap;}table.inet_prodspecs th {	font-weight: normal;	padding: 2px 2px 2px 5px;}table.inet_prodspecs tr.odd th,table.inet_prodspecs tr.odd td {	background: #fff;}#inet_prod_main {	width: 320px;	float: left;}#inet_prod_main .inet_prod_num {	margin: 0 0 5px 0;}#inet_prod_main .inet_prod_price {	margin: 0 0 10px 0;	color: #2c2c59;}#inet_prod_main #inet_prod_features {	padding: 10px 0;}#inet_prod_main #inet_prod_features a {	border: 1px outset #c1c1c1;	background: #ececec;	padding: 3px 4px;	text-decoration: none;	font-weight: bold;	color: #2c2c59;}/* IE/Win only: inline element missing padding bug fix \*/* html #inet_prod_main #inet_prod_features a {	height: 1%;}/*---*/#inet_prod_main #inet_main_imgs {	margin: 0 0 10px 0;}#inet_prod_main #inet_main_imgs .inet_img_txt {	font-size: 10px;	margin: 5px 0 0 0;	color: #999999;}#inet_prod_attr {	width: 272px;	float: left;}#inet_prod_attr .inet_content {	padding: 0 0 0 20px;}#inet_attr_imgs {	margin: 0 0 15px 0;	}#inet_attr_imgs .inet_img_item {	background: transparent url(../images/bg_mini.gif) top left no-repeat;	width: 126px;	height: 86px;	float: left;	overflow: hidden;}#inet_attr_imgs .inet_img_item .inet_img {	width: 120px;	height: 80px;	overflow: hidden;	position: relative;	top: 1px;	left: 1px;}/**** PROD ****//**************//**************//**** FORM ****/hr.frm {	text-align: left;	margin: 0 0 8px 0;	padding: 0;	width: 200px;	border-top: none;	border-right: 1px solid #c1c1c1;	border-bottom: none;	border-left: 1px solid #c1c1c1;	height: 1px;	background: #c1c1c1;}input.frm {	border: 1px outset #c1c1c1;	width: 200px;	margin: 0 0 8px 0;}textarea.frm {	border: 1px outset #c1c1c1;	width: 200px;	height: 80px;	margin: 0 0 8px 0;	overflow: auto;}input.frmbut {	border: 1px outset #c1c1c1;	background: #ececec;	margin: 10px 5px 10px 0;	padding: 3px 4px;}/**** FORM ****//**************/#inet_link {	display:none;	visibility: none;}